P0362 High Generic / SAE

P0362: Ignition Coil L Primary Control Circuit/Open

WhatsApp Telegram X Email

Do not keep driving

Expect rough running and lost power. Stop if the warning light is flashing.

What this code means

A fault in coil L, serving cylinder 12 — the last cylinder on a V12, and the final code in the lettered coil set spanning P0351 to P0362. Each of these now links to its cylinder's injector circuit, contribution balance and misfire codes, so arriving at any one surfaces the other three views of the same cylinder.
